Nikolay Starpointe shank is synthetic, with a traditional box, similar to the Bloch Etu but reverse. The box lasts me between 2-4 weeks, 2x a week, with no glue. If I were to glue ahead of time I imagine I’d get more. The shank continues to live on after the box is well and dead 😂 I currently wear the Duval 4.0, the American, which is less tapered than the 3.0. My shank and box are still going strong but about a month or so into their life, the satin softened so much I no longer had much wing support. Instant wings fixed that pretty quick and they said they can customize and add material higher up if I wished!

I found this review on Instagram from an adult dancer: https://www.instagram.com/reel/CypGq2NxBAg/?igsh=MTAzM3I0cXVrY2hnMA== I feel like we won't be seeing many non-sponsored reviews for a while because of the price and apparently they're having major issues with the suppliers and have changed recently. They're a German start-up, and I live in Germany. A local studio invited them in for a group fitting for the adult dancers. I didn't go but this was I think in September or October and they still haven't received their shoes. They don't expect shoes to ship out until April due to the supplier change Tbh I don't get what their long game is here without a major aesthetic change. Most professionals won't be able to wear them outside of contemporary roles or for rehearsals/class and I don't think people will want to swap between two totally different shoes, especially when Act'ble says upfront there is a steep learning curve to using their shoes. I doubt teachers will allow students to wear them. They're also too expensive for the average adult hobbyist. They also keep advertising that it's 3D printed, but they offer so few sizes and you need tape to fit the box to your feet?? Couldn't they take a scan of your foot and 3D print a box/shank that would be custom to your foot.

So Danca Joy II and Alegria are fully synthetic. I was unable to get all the way over the box in Gaynors but Joy II fits pretty well. The shank options for the So Danca models allow you to use a different shank on each foot if your arches aren't totally symmetrical and you can have different ones on hand depending on what you are doing.
